
Live Oak Bancshares (LOB) has drawn fresh attention after recent trading left the stock down about 18% over the past month and roughly 4% over the past 3 months, prompting investors to reassess the business.
See our latest analysis for Live Oak Bancshares.
The recent 18.2% 30 day share price return decline and 8.4% 7 day pullback at a last close of $33.39 come after a stronger stretch, with a 12 month total shareholder return of 21.3% suggesting longer term holders have still come out ahead even as short term momentum has faded.

With shares pulling back while analysts see upside to $44.75 and an estimated intrinsic value implying a 54% discount, you have to ask: Is Live Oak Bancshares undervalued right now, or is the market already pricing in future growth?
With the most followed narrative putting fair value at $44.75 against a last close of $33.39, the gap between model and market is hard to ignore.
The rapid scaling of new digital products, such as Live Oak Express and checking account offerings (both essentially at zero in 2023 and now meaningfully contributing to loan and deposit growth), positions the company to capture increased demand from the ongoing shift toward tech enabled banking and digital native small business owners supporting sustained revenue and margin growth.

However, this upside case still depends on Live Oak managing regulatory and policy exposure around government backed lending, while also keeping technology spending from eroding the earnings story.
